Designed for real shooting positions: 6.5"–9" adjustable height
The Stronghold’s sweet spot is exactly where most shooters need it—low enough for stable prone or bench use, yet adjustable enough to handle uneven ground and field rests. Firefield lists the height range at 6.5 to 9 inches (170–230mm), giving you a compact, practical bipod that doesn’t feel oversized on lightweight rifles. Firefield.com

Pan and tilt capability for uneven terrain and target transitions
Shooting rarely happens on perfectly level ground. The Firefield Stronghold is designed to pan and tilt, which helps you track targets and maintain stability on rocky, sloped, or irregular surfaces—especially useful for hunting, field shooting, and practical range work. B&H Photo Video

Rubber feet and padded contact surfaces for stability and protection
To help keep the rifle planted, the Stronghold uses rubber feet for traction and stability. Many listings also note a padded stock mount to help protect your firearm’s finish during use and carry—small details that make a big difference if you’re shooting often. B&H Photo Video+1
